Walter Lee Younger’s father in "A Raisin in the Sun" is named James Younger. He is a deceased character whose dream of owning a house and providing a better life for his family is a significant influence on Walter Lee's aspirations. James's struggles and experiences are echoed in Walter's own desire for financial success and dignity, highlighting the generational impact of dreams and disappointments within the family.

False. In "A Raisin in the Sun," Willie Harris is not a trustworthy friend to Walter Lee Younger. He ultimately betrays Walter's trust by running off with the money intended for the family's investment in a liquor store, which causes significant conflict and disappointment for Walter.
